
Tap: On Tap — An All-Abilities Tap Ensemble is a dance company based in NYC that focuses on adaptation, inclusion, and the art of tap dancing. The company integrates dancers with disabilities and dancers without disabilities to create an exciting and diverse group of performers.
In addition to utilizing the traditional art of tap dancing with your feet, the company also uses a system of tapping with your hands called Tap Dancing Hands Down®.
Tap Dancing Hands Down® was created by the company's founder, Mary Six Rupert; it is a technique where taps are sewn to gloves, and dancers tap with their hands on wooden boards in their laps. This system allows people of all types of mobility to be able to tap dance, and Tap: On Tap is proud to share it with audiences.
